Events

10 notable moments
  1. 1602

    Dutch East India Company

    The Dutch East India Company is established.

  2. 1852

    Harriet Beecher Stowe

    Harriet Beecher Stowe's Uncle Tom's Cabin is published.

  3. 1854

    Republican Party (United States)

    The Republican Party of the United States is organized in Ripon, Wisconsin, US.

  4. 1861

    1861 Mendoza earthquake

    An earthquake destroys Mendoza, Argentina.

  5. 1923

    Arts Club of Chicago

    The Arts Club of Chicago hosts the opening of Pablo Picasso's first United States showing, entitled Original Drawings by Pablo Picasso, becoming an early proponent of modern art in the United States.

  6. 1926

    Chiang Kai-shek

    Chiang Kai-shek initiates a purge of communist elements within the National Revolutionary Army in Guangzhou.

  7. 1942

    World War II

    World War II: General Douglas MacArthur, at Terowie, South Australia, makes his famous speech regarding the fall of the Philippines, in which he says: "I came out of Bataan and I shall return".

  8. 1993

    The Troubles

    The Troubles: A Provisional IRA bomb kills two children in Warrington, England. It leads to mass protests in both Britain and Ireland.

  9. 2010

    Eyjafjallajökull

    Eyjafjallajökull in Iceland begins eruptions that would last for three months, heavily disrupting air travel in Europe.

  10. 2014

    Taliban

    Four suspected Taliban members attack the Kabul Serena Hotel, killing at least nine people.
